Campania (postcode 7026) is a close-knit residential community in Tasmania within the Southern Midlands local government area. The area has roughly 1,158 residents and an established family demographic, with a median age of 39. Households earn a median income of $81K per year, with an average household size of 2.6 people. The most common occupations are technicians & trades, managers, clerical & administrative. Employment in the area leans toward healthcare and construction. The top ancestries reported are Australian, English, Irish.
The median weekly rent is $300 (Census 2021). The median monthly mortgage repayment is $1,324.
Campania is served by 1 school, including 1 combined. The average ICSEA score is 900, which is below the national average of 1,000. Public transport access includes 5 bus stops.
